📝 Color Information for #D0D6F1

The hexadecimal color code #D0D6F1 represents a very light shade in the blue family. In the RGB color model, this color is composed of 208 red, 214 green, and 241 blue, which translates to approximately 82% red, 84% green, and 95% blue. This makes it a moderately saturated color with cool undertones that can evoke different emotional responses depending on its application. When analyzed in the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, #D0D6F1 has a hue of 229 degrees, a saturation level of 54%, and a lightness value of 88%. The hue angle of 229° places this color firmly in the blue spectrum. In the HSV/HSB color model, this translates to a hue of 229°, saturation of 14%, and brightness/value of 95%. For print applications using the CMYK color model, #D0D6F1 would be reproduced using 14% cyan, 11% magenta, 0% yellow, and 5% black. The closest web-safe color is #CCCCFF, which may be useful for ensuring compatibility across older displays and systems. This color works well in various design contexts. As a lighter shade, it's excellent for backgrounds, negative space, and creating a sense of openness in designs. The moderate to low saturation gives this color a sophisticated, muted quality that works well in professional and minimalist designs. When pairing #D0D6F1 with other colors, consider its complementary color at hue 49° for maximum contrast, or use analogous colors within 30° of its hue for harmonious combinations. The decimal representation of this color is 13686513, which can be useful in certain programming contexts.

What is the CMYK value of #D0D6F1? +

The approximate CMYK value of #D0D6F1 is C:14% M:11% Y:0% K:5%. C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Key/Black) is the color model used in physical printing. Unlike RGB which mixes light additively on screens, CMYK mixes inks subtractively on paper. Note that the RGB-to-CMYK conversion is an approximation — screen colors and print colors exist in different color gamuts, and some screen colors cannot be exactly reproduced in print. For precise print work, consult a professional print color profile or Pantone matching system.
